Laratinga Wetlands

The Laratinga Wetlands, constructed in 1999, is a wetland located in Mount Barker, South Australia. It is named after the Aboriginal Peramangk peoples' name for the Mount Barker Creek, "Laratinga". [1]

The wetlands occupy an area of 16.7 hectares (41 acres), of which 10.7 hectares (26 acres) is underwater.[1]
